Abdoulaye Kanté is a highly respected football referee from Senegal, known for his authoritative presence and fair judgment on the pitch. While his career may not have garnered the same international spotlight as some European referees, Abdoulaye Kanté has consistently officiated top-tier matches within African competitions, earning the trust of players and coaches alike. His dedication to upholding the rules of the game has made him a familiar and reliable figure in African football.
Beyond the 90 Minutes: Mastering Entrepreneurial Resilience, Strategy, and Teamwork with Kanté
N'Golo Kanté's journey from humble beginnings to a World Cup winner offers a masterclass in entrepreneurial resilience. Just as a startup founder navigates countless setbacks, Kanté faced rejections and doubts early in his career. Yet, his unwavering dedication, relentless work ethic, and quiet determination allowed him to consistently overcome obstacles. He embodies the spirit of an entrepreneur who, despite facing seemingly insurmountable challenges, continues to refine their craft, adapt their approach, and push forward. This isn't about grand gestures, but the consistent, often unseen, effort that builds lasting success – a lesson invaluable for anyone building a business from the ground up.
Beyond individual resilience, Kanté’s impact highlights the critical roles of strategy and teamwork in achieving peak performance. His seemingly simple yet incredibly effective style of play – tirelessly winning back possession and dictating the midfield – is a strategic cornerstone for any team he's a part of. He understands his role within the larger system, much like a key team member in a successful business. Furthermore, his selflessness and commitment to the collective good exemplify ideal teamwork. He consistently elevates those around him, demonstrating that true success isn't about individual glory, but about how effectively a group collaborates to execute a well-defined strategy. Entrepreneurs can learn from his ability to make others better, fostering an environment where everyone contributes to the shared vision.
